Key Materials Used in Manufacturing Jaw Crusher Wear Parts

The production of jaw crusher wear parts involves a careful selection of key materials. High-quality steel is often the baseline choice due to its strength and durability. According to industry reports, manganese steel stands out as a vital component. It typically contains between 12% to 14% manganese, contributing to its superior wear resistance. This specific alloy absorbs energy, making it ideal for high-impact applications.

Another crucial material is ceramic, which is increasingly used to enhance the hardness and wear properties of wear parts. Some manufacturers are integrating ceramic compounds into their products. This results in parts that can withstand extreme conditions and prolonged use. Data suggest that these ceramic-enhanced wear parts can outperform traditional materials by 30% in lifespan.

Considerations for Selecting Jaw Crusher Wear Parts

When selecting jaw crusher wear parts, it is crucial to consider the material quality. Reports show that manganese steel is a common choice, offering good toughness and resistance to wear. The global market emphasizes a specific hardness range of 12-14% manganese for optimal performance. This choice can significantly impact the lifespan of the parts in various applications.

Another aspect to ponder is the design of the jaw crusher wear parts. Shape and contour can influence the crushing efficiency and the wear rate. The objective is to achieve a well-fitted design that minimizes gaps, maximizing production efficiency. According to industry analysis, poorly designed wear parts can increase operational costs by up to 15%.
